RICHMOND INTERNATIONAL RACEWAY ANNOUNCES ANNUAL ECONOMIC IMPACT OF $467 MILLION
3/26/2009Summary
Richmond International Raceway generates an annual economic impact of $467 million, as evidenced by a study conducted by the Washington Economics Group, Inc. Included in the study are two NASCAR weekends, one IndyCar weekend and the ongoing operations of Richmond Raceway Complex. These economic activities create more than 7,700 permanent jobs in Virginia, resulting in $186 million in annual labor income.

Ticket Price Restructuring For Henrico Grandstand Announced; Tickets On Sale Now Starting at $40!
In an effort to continue to provide the best experience possible for race fans, Richmond International Raceway announced today a ticket price restructuring for the Henrico Grandstand at America's Premier Short Track. For the 2009 season, more than 18,000 NASCAR Sprint Cup Series tickets will be affected in the restructuring. Tickets currently on sale for the May 2 Crown Royal Presents The Russ Friedman 400 NASCAR Sprint Cup Series race and for events for the foreseeable future will reflect the new ticket price restructuring.

Richmond International Raceway Teams Up With Junior Achievement for NASCAR Day
Richmond International Raceway will serve as a prime location for fans wishing to purchase NASCAR Day pins for the sixth annual NASCAR Day. Donations will be accepted at the ticket office, located at 600 E. Laburnum Avenue, now through the entire NASCAR season. Additionally, there will be locations throughout the midway where pins will be sold during the upcoming NASCAR weekend at Richmond International Raceway, May 1-2. Half of the proceeds generated from pin sales at America's Premier Short Track will be donated to Junior Achievement of Central Virginia, with the other half benefiting The NASCAR Foundation.
